Output 520e424ed2617300e30f7d1185cbd41bc93ed1ca4ad96f0c402e9b48b0ff9ae2:0

value
31342619735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2fc910a4d78a14c50cdcb86fdffaf0bb1c1468f9 OP_EQUALVERIFY OP_CHECKSIG
address
LPactUHSKXXyPrFjxBtkz3CctpnUFoBq6s
transaction
520e424ed2617300e30f7d1185cbd41bc93ed1ca4ad96f0c402e9b48b0ff9ae2
spent
true